Performance Stats: Quarter-Mile Demystified
The quarter-mile is a classic benchmark for measuring a vehicle's acceleration. It represents the time it takes to cover 1,320 feet from a standing start. Several factors influence a car's quarter-mile time, including engine power, drivetrain, weight, aerodynamics, and, most importantly, traction. The 2021 BMW X3M Competition boasts impressive figures thanks to its potent engine and advanced technology. Typically, you can expect this beast to clock a quarter-mile time in the range of 12.0 to 12.5 seconds, with trap speeds hitting around 112 to 115 mph. These figures are not just numbers; they represent the sheer force and engineering prowess packed into this performance SUV.
Engine and Powertrain: The Heart of the Beast
At the core of the 2021 BMW X3M Competition lies a S58 3.0-liter twin-turbocharged inline-six engine. This masterpiece of engineering delivers a staggering 503 horsepower and 442 lb-ft of torque. The engine's responsiveness and power delivery are key to achieving those impressive quarter-mile times. The twin-turbo setup minimizes turbo lag, providing near-instantaneous power when you need it. This allows for explosive launches and relentless acceleration throughout the quarter-mile stretch. The engine is mated to an 8-speed M Steptronic automatic transmission known for its quick and precise shifts. This transmission ensures that the engine stays in its optimal power band, maximizing acceleration. The combination of this high-output engine and the efficient transmission makes the X3M Competition a formidable contender in any acceleration test.
Drivetrain and Traction: Mastering the Launch
The 2021 BMW X3M Competition features BMW's xDrive all-wheel-drive system, which plays a crucial role in optimizing traction during those critical launch moments. The xDrive system can intelligently distribute torque between the front and rear axles, ensuring maximum grip. In the X3M Competition, the xDrive system is tuned to favor the rear wheels, providing a sportier driving feel and enhancing its acceleration capabilities. The Active M Differential further enhances traction by distributing torque between the rear wheels. This is especially useful during hard launches, preventing wheel spin and ensuring that all the engine's power is effectively transferred to the road. The combination of xDrive and the Active M Differential allows drivers to confidently unleash the X3M Competition's full potential, resulting in consistent and repeatable quarter-mile times. Without these advanced systems, taming 503 horsepower would be a significant challenge, but BMW has engineered a drivetrain that makes it accessible and manageable.

Real-World Examples and Comparisons
So, what do real-world tests say about the 2021 BMW X3M Competition's quarter-mile capabilities? Numerous automotive publications and independent testers have put this SAV through its paces. Most tests confirm that the X3M Competition consistently achieves quarter-mile times in the low 12-second range. For example, Car and Driver recorded a quarter-mile time of 12.3 seconds at 113 mph, while MotorTrend achieved 12.0 seconds at 114 mph. These results highlight the consistency and repeatability of the X3M Competition's performance. When compared to its rivals, the X3M Competition holds its own against the likes of the Mercedes-AMG GLC 63 S and the Alfa Romeo Stelvio Quadrifoglio. While these competitors offer similar levels of performance, the X3M Competition stands out with its balanced handling and refined driving experience. Its ability to deliver consistent quarter-mile times makes it a top choice for enthusiasts seeking a high-performance SUV.
